In this episode of the Mo Money podcast, we cover the three biggest property mistakes to avoid that can be seriously costly when it comes to your investing and asset building. We get into why positively geared property can be a real trap for a lot of people, and how it can cost you a lot in terms of the growth on your property, why you should never invest for tax purposes alone, and the challenges around buying new properties and particularly off the plan properties. Now, property is one of the most powerful ways to build your wealth, but choosing a dud property will cost you a lot more than the price you pay.
